    Tyrese Maxey Warns Paul George About 76ers Fans: “They Really Believe They Know Basketball”

    By Aaditya Krishnamurthy,

    8 hours ago

    https://img.particlenews.com/image.php?url=1iQFn4_0uiuE4FQ00

    Tyrese Maxey gave Paul George some insight about 76ers fans during an appearance on 'Podcast P'. Maxey told George that 76ers fans are very smart, or at least believe that they are, about basketball, and will give George advice and recommendations about how to play if they feel that something can be improved in his game.

    "Funny thing is, I can't wait for him to see, just walking around Philly or being around Philly. Philly fans are giving advice, yelling, and screaming. They are big-time fans. They really believe they know basketball, they know hoop. It's amazing man... It's just funny, I walk in somewhere, and they're like 'Maxey!'."

    "First of all, they come up to you like they know you. It's like 'Hey, what up Max, what up baby, y'all good?'. Then they just give me their advice like 'Man, you gotta start shooting your middy more, you gotta start doing this more, you gotta start being more aggressive'."

    "It's nothing but love, though. I appreciate them. They're going to show love, that's one thing they're going to really do, they're going to rally behind us I think. And it's going to be great."

    Maxey clearly said this in jest but also showed no malice toward 76ers fans. The 76ers fanbase is known for being incredibly passionate, and getting behind their players no matter what. But when they feel that someone is headed in the wrong direction, they will make their feelings known, even if it hurts the players.

    George will get his first taste of life in Philly this season, as he signed with the 76ers during the offseason. With a massive four-year, $212 million deal in place , George will be expected to deliver some big performances in the City of Brotherly Love and help guide them to the NBA Finals.


    76ers Looking To Make Championship Run With George

    A big part of signing George for the 76ers was to pair a third star with Embiid and Maxey. The franchise has tried its luck with Embiid and a combination of other All-Star caliber players like Ben Simmons, Jimmy Butler, and James Harden in the past, but hasn't been able to make it past the second round.

    On top of that, the increased competitiveness in the East with the Knicks and the Celtics also gave them more cause to sign George. The hope now will be that George can help elevate this team, and at least help them reach an Eastern Conference Finals for the first time in the Embiid era.

    George and Embiid will get to know each other better as the season goes on. Maxey explained to George how Embiid decides ahead of each game which legendary big man like Shaq or Dirk he will replicate , and emulate their performance during the game.

    George is coming off a decent season with the Clippers, where he averaged 22.6 points, 5.2 rebounds, and 3.5 assists, and was named an All-Star. If George can put up similar numbers next season, and Embiid and Maxey continue to perform at their regular level, the 76ers will be a threat in the East.
